Ретаргетинг решение не имеет эффекта

Я установил последнюю версию Windows 10 SDK отсюда:
https://developer.microsoft.com/de-de/windows/downloads/windows-10-sdk

Когда я пытаюсь перестроить свое решение, я получаю сообщение об ошибке «MSB8036 Windows SDK версии 10.0.10069.0 не найден. Установите требуемую версию Windows SDK или измените версию SDK на страницах свойств проекта или щелкнув правой кнопкой мыши решение и выбрав «Retarget solution».

Вот что я сделал:
введите описание изображения здесь

Среда IDE сообщает мне: «Окончание ретаргетинга: 2 выполнено, 0 не выполнено, 0 пропущено».

Однако когда я пытаюсь перестроить решение, я снова получаю ту же ошибку.

У кого-нибудь есть подсказка, как решить эту проблему?

3

Решение

Хм, я переключил «Набор инструментов платформы» в голосовом проекте с «Visual Studio 2015 (v140)» на «Visual Studio 2015 — Windows XP (v140_xp)» (который я в любом случае хотел), и теперь он работает.

Я думаю, что это не решает проблему для тех, кто имеет такую ​​же проблему, но в моем случае это решило проблему.

1

Другие решения

Удалите из файлов «.vcxproj» следующие строки:

<VCTargetsPath Condition="'$(VCTargetsPath11)' != '' and '$(VSVersion)' == '' and $(VisualStudioVersion) == ''">$(VCTargetsPath11)</VCTargetsPath>
<TargetPlatformVersion>10.0.10069.0</TargetPlatformVersion>
0

Я признаю, что это не «правильное» решение.

Но мне удалось решить аналогичную проблему, загрузив старый SDK. Изначально я не мог найти его в архивах Window, но я смог найти его, выбрав «Установка и удаление программ», а затем выбрав Visual Studio и нажав «Изменить».

Прокрутите список SDK и выберите нужный.

Опять же, я понимаю, что это не решает симптом, описанный выше, но это может решить проблему подчеркивания для других, которые спотыкаются здесь, как я.

0

Была та же проблема … Автоматическая миграция не работала, но менялась при:
свойства -> свойства конфигурации -> версия Windows SDK

Возможно, автоконфигурация не сработала, хотя в коде была какая-то другая ошибка, которая мешала компилятору «вступать в силу» или около того.

0

У меня была похожая проблема в Visual Studio 2015, ретаргетинг не работал, казалось, ничего не делал. Я исправил это, удалив все данные моего кеша и запустив devenv /resetuserdata,

Посмотреть здесь: https://blogs.msdn.microsoft.com/willy-peter_schaub/2010/09/15/if-you-have-problems-with-tfs-or-visual-studio-flush-the-user-cache-or- не/

После этого мне снова удалось перенаправиться.

0
По вопросам рекламы [email protected]